    Loto-Québec’s Sun-Filled Summer Collection

    June 27, 20223 Mins Read
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Email

    Summertime means garage sales, county fairs, paddle boarding, and road trips, and these are all themes that went into developing Loto-Québec’s summer 2022 lottery collection. Steeped in local traditions and the latest trends, these products are sure to bring some sunshine into Quebecer’s far-too-short summer season.

    Vente de garage (Garage Sale)

    Every year, from early spring to late summer, garage sales abound throughout Québec. They are the perfect occasion to meet new people while sniffing out hidden treasures, and the new scratch ticket pays tribute to this tradition. And in the keeping with a brick n’ click approach, an online version called “Vente de garage Express” was also developed.
    • Cost: $3
    • Grand prizes: $15,000
    • Launch date: June 13 (scratch ticket and online game)

    À la foire (At the Fair)

    The fun-filled world of county fairs is the basis for À la foire. An online version of this ticket called “À la foire réaction” will be offered in the Instants section along side other chain reactor games. A festive summer is in the cards!
    • Cost: $3
    • Grand prizes: $10,000
    • Launch date: June 27 (online launch date to be determined)


    Passion pagaie (Paddle Board Thrills)

    This ticket was developed in partnership with Québec-based business La Vague SUP, as paddle boarding becomes more and more popular among Quebecers. Up for grabs: one of 10 La Vague SUP paddle boards worth $1,000 each and one of 3 paddle board adventure packages worth $10,000. A multiplatform media campaign will be timed to coincide with the launch of this new product.
    • Cost: $2
    • Grand prizes: one of 3 paddle board adventure packages (or $10,000)
    • Secondary prizes: one of 10 Praò SUP paddle boards, made in Québec (or $1,000)
    • Launch date: July 11

    Carnet de vacances (Travel Diary)

    Ah, summer vacation! Sunbathing on the beach, seaside motels, miniature golf… all timeless holiday memories. With Carnet de vacances, Loto-Québec will accompany tourists wherever their summer road trips may bring them. Six pages of games mean you can take your time to relax and enjoy the experience!

    And to enable consumers to discover Loto-Québec’s resort complexes, 100 gift certificates, each good for $1,500 at Loto-Québec properties are up for grabs. This ticket’s retro theme will transport consumers to the days of holidays past.

    A multi-platform campaign will be run in social media in support of the launch. A promotional video will also be broadcast at casinos.

    • Cost: $15
    • Grand prizes: $90,000
    • Secondary prizes: one of 100 gift certificates good for $1,500 at Loto-Québec-owned properties (prizes not exchangeable for cash)
    • Launch date: July 11
